> Directory names beginning with ~ are broken.
> One might claim such names are pathological,
> all the more reason to handle them properly.
> Emacs 21.1 also has this bug.
> 
> $ cd ~
> $ echo ~root

The manual explains in section "Quoted File Names" that you should
use "/:" before the file name to disable the usual magic meaning of
the leading `~' character.

The ~-expansion is a feature, of course.
